Job description

We are seeking an experienced Lead Technical Developer to provide hands-on technical leadership within a client delivery team. You will be responsible for driving engineering standards, code quality, and the technical direction of a work package, ensuring the delivery of secure, maintainable, and high-quality software aligned with client engineering standards., Technical Leadership

  • Lead the technical design and implementation of features across cloud and data centre work packages.
  • Define and enforce coding standards, code review processes, and secure development practices in line with client GitHub standards.
  • Mentor and support senior and full-stack developers, ensuring consistent engineering excellence across the team.
  • Collaborate closely with Solution Architects to ensure implementation aligns with approved architecture and technology standards.
  • Lead technical onboarding activities and knowledge transfer to client personnel and successor suppliers.

Architecture & Documentation

  • Produce and contribute to architecture documentation and Technical Design Authority (TDA) artefacts at work package level.
  • Ensure technical documentation is maintained to a high standard.

DevOps & Security

  • Own and maintain CI/CD pipeline quality using Azure DevOps.
  • Contribute to the design and maintenance of automated deployment pipelines.
  • Drive DevSecOps best practices, including:
  • SAST/DAST security scanning
  • Dependency management
  • Environment segregation
  • Secure software development practices

Quality & Compliance

  • Ensure all solutions meet WCAG AA accessibility standards.
  • Provide guidance on the appropriate use of AI-assisted coding tools within approved enterprise environments., RESTful API design, development, and life cycle management. Secure development practices including SAST/DAST tooling and dependency management. Code review leadership - ability to set and enforce standards across a team. Technical documentation produced to a high standard. WCAG AA accessibility compliance across all developed solutions.
